This will be the 6th edition of WTT (first was in 2009, then 2012 after the 2011 cancellation due to the earthquake/tsunami, 2013, 2015 & 2017).

The team entries by name must be submitted to the ISU by Thursday, March 28, 2019.
Preliminary event schedule is published at the end - official practices start on Wednesday, April 10, the competition runs from Thursday through Saturday, and the gala exhibition is on Sunday.

Team Japan was announced today at a press conference:
Men: Shoma Uno, Keiji Tanaka
Ladies: Kaori Sakamoto, Rika Kihira
Pair: Riku Miura/Shoya Ichihashi
Ice Dance: Misato Komatsubara/Tim Koleto

Russia tops the standings with 9038 points followed by the USA (7752 points) and Japan with 6991 points. The other qualified ISU members are France (5541 points), Italy (4344 points) and Canada (4217 points).
